Matthew McConaughey stands by shamed pal Lance Armstrong

Lance and MatthewPals ... the actor has insisted his close chum Lance is not a liar despite doping confession

MATTHEW McConaughey has stood by pal Lance Armstrong - insisting the shamed star is not a liar.

The actor was a close friend of the cyclist who confessed to being a drugs cheat in January after years of denials.
But despite Lance's admission, The Wedding Planner star says his friend has nothing to be ashamed of.
He said: "He's not a liar. When it came out, I took it personally but then I realised it ain't personal to him.

"What was he supposed to do? Call me to the side and go, "Hey, I did this?".
"I'm happy for him now, because despite all this outside conflict, he doesn't have this inner conflict anymore," he told Details magazine.
The pair were frequently spotted out jogging together in the Hollywood Hills.
But Matthew says a hectic schedule and commitment to his family makes hanging out with his friends tricky to fit in.
Wife Camilla gave birth to the couple's third child, Livingston Alves, back in December.
